     The test dose of each poison, namely, an amount which clotted the control
in a few minutes, was mixed with varying amounts of serum. The mixtures were
allowed to stand at laboratory temperature for half an hour. Then into each
tube there were run 2 c.c. of citrate plasma. A control tube without serum was
prepared in each instance.

     The following results were obtained.

     It is evident from these experiments that C. V. serum cannot prevent the.
clotting action in vitro of any of these four venoms.

TABLE XVIII.—Experiments to ascertain if H. C. V. serum can neutralise
     the actions of the venoms of (z) Hoplocephalus curtus,
(2) Echis carinata,
     
(3) Trimeresurus giamineus and (4) Crotalus adamanteus on citrate
     plasma
in vitro.

     The same technique was used as was employed in the observations detailed
on Table XVII. The following were the results.
